My friend and me visited on the 30th of December so it was busy which was expected. There was a queue to get seated, we waited around 10 minutes to get a table. Before getting a table a staff member told us the waiting time for the food was up 45 minutes which some people may not like but for me that's acceptable as long as I am made aware in advance. We ordered coffee and brunch through the QR code (I had to use my friend's hotspot as I didn't get Internet inside the building - thanks EE lol). The coffee was brought swiftly, my food arrived after 15 min, while my friend waited maybe 35-40 min for her food which was within the promised time frame. The coffee was delicious and my toast with eggs and avocado was good, even though the toast was slightly burned. Overall, the staff were nice and patient in that busy time. The cafe was clean with plenty of seating. Most likely will visit again :)

  • Cakes: The dessert menu boasts an impressive selection of cakes that are not just visually appealing but also irresistibly delicious. Highlights include:
    • Salted Caramel Brownie - a rich treat for chocolate lovers (£3.90)
    • Matcha Brownie - a unique twist blending earthy flavors (£3.90)
    • Persian Love Cake - a fragrant delight with a cultural twist (£3.90)
    • And much more, all around £3.90!
  • Specialty Drinks: Complement your meal with specialty drinks such as:
    • Beetroot Rose Latte - a colorful and unique beverage (£4.50)
    • Chai Latte - comforting and aromatic (£4.50)
    • Matcha Latte - healthy and invigorating (£4.50)
